Information programs in the USA were initially sent over the radio. NBC started broadcasts in November 1926, with CBS entering manufacturing on September 25, 1927. Both originally reviewed similar subjects, such as election outcomes, presidential inaugurations, and various other issues of concern to the public. Nevertheless, NBC soon became the dominant force for enjoyment skill.

A basic shift in time happened in the design of the evening broadcasts in the majority of countries. In the 1950s, television was unique enough that it was thought about entertainment. In the 1960s and 70s, tv broadcasts tended to be unusually "significant" by later standards, including more "tough news" and much less light enjoyment mixed in.

An instance from television in Italy is a research study of Mediaset's rollout in Italy in the 1980s discovered that Mediaset's programs was inclined against news and academic material than its competitor RAI (Radiotelevisione italiana). A study in 2019 found that individuals in regions with an earlier rollout of Mediaset were more susceptible to populist charms and less thinking about "advanced" political debates.


From 2000 to 2010, general viewership of television program information remained to decline. Some news-adjacent cable programs obtained popularity and success in this age (such as the comedy-focused and the commentary-focused ). Their gains did not balance out the continuing high decline in viewership of mainline network news. This period saw diversity and fragmentation proceed this contact form even better as brand-new niche networks gained prestige such as the business-focused CNBC, Bloomberg Television, and Fox Business.

Local Television stations in the United States normally transmitted local information three to 4 times a day on average: generally airing at 4:30, 5:00, 5:30, or 6:00 a.m.; twelve noon; 5:00 and 6:00 p.m. in the early night; and 10:00 or 11:00 p.m. Stations that generate local broadcasts generally relay as little as one to as much over twelve hours of regional information on weekdays and as little as one hour to as much as seven hours on weekend breaks; news programs on weekend breaks are usually restricted to morning and night broadcasts as the variable scheduling of network sporting activities programming (if a terminal is connected with a network with a sports department) normally prevents most stations from lugging midday broadcasts (nevertheless a few stations situated in the Eastern and Pacific time areas do produce weekend midday broadcasts). From the 1940s to the 1960s, broadcast tv terminals commonly offered neighborhood information programs only one to 2 times each night for 15 minutes (the typical size for many locally produced programs at the time); typically these programs broadcast as supplements to network-supplied night news programs or leadouts for primetime programming.
